The Medical Link Between Ozempic and Gastroparesis
Ozempic (semaglutide) is a glucagon-like peptide-1 (GLP-1) receptor agonist approved for glycemic control in type 2 diabetes and for chronic weight management. However, its use has been associated with significant gastrointestinal adverse effects, including gastroparesis—a condition characterized by delayed gastric emptying in the absence of mechanical obstruction. This narrative examines the clinical presentation of gastroparesis, the pharmacological link to Ozempic, and the legal considerations for affected patients in New York, focusing on the statute of limitations. Gastroparesis presents with symptoms such as nausea, vomiting, early satiety, postprandial fullness, bloating, and abdominal pain. Diagnosis typically involves gastric emptying scintigraphy showing delayed emptying. The condition can lead to malnutrition, dehydration, and impaired quality of life. Ozempic's mechanism of action—slowing gastric emptying to promote satiety and reduce postprandial glucose excursions—directly contributes to this risk. Clinical trial data show that gastrointestinal adverse reactions occurred more frequently among patients receiving Ozempic than placebo: 32.7% with Ozempic 0.5 mg and 36.4% with Ozempic 1 mg, compared to 15.3% with placebo (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=979e4df4-0597-48ea-b51c-0f699fa6d166). Nausea was reported in 15.8% of patients on 0.5 mg and 20.3% on 1 mg, versus 6.1% on placebo; vomiting occurred in 5.0% and 9.2% respectively, versus 2.3% on placebo (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=979e4df4-0597-48ea-b51c-0f699fa6d166). These symptoms often emerge during dose escalation, and discontinuation rates due to gastrointestinal issues were 3.1% for 0.5 mg and 3.8% for 1 mg, compared to 0.4% for placebo (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=979e4df4-0597-48ea-b51c-0f699fa6d166). The mechanistic pathway linking Ozempic to gastroparesis involves its action on GLP-1 receptors in the gut, which delays gastric emptying. This effect is intended for glycemic control but can become pathological, leading to persistent gastroparesis even after drug cessation in some patients. Postmarketing reports have highlighted rare cases of pulmonary aspiration in patients undergoing elective surgeries or procedures requiring general anesthesia or deep sedation, who had residual gastric contents despite adherence to preoperative fasting recommendations (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=27f15fac-7d98-4114-a2ec-92494a91da98). This underscores the severity of delayed gastric emptying associated with GLP-1 receptor agonists like Ozempic.
Risk Context and Legal Implications for New York Patients
Regarding risk anchors, the adequacy of warnings is a critical issue. The prescribing information for Ozempic lists gastrointestinal adverse reactions but does not explicitly warn of gastroparesis as a distinct adverse event. The label notes that gastrointestinal reactions are common and often occur during dose escalation, but it does not provide specific guidance on monitoring for gastroparesis symptoms or the potential for long-term gastric motility impairment. This gap may be relevant for patients who develop chronic symptoms after Ozempic use. The label also includes a warning about hypersensitivity reactions, such as anaphylaxis and angioedema, but these are distinct from gastroparesis (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=979e4df4-0597-48ea-b51c-0f699fa6d166). For attorney-related considerations, patients in New York who have developed gastroparesis after using Ozempic should be aware of the statute of limitations for product liability claims. In New York, the statute of limitations for personal injury claims is generally three years from the date of injury or from when the injury was discovered or should have been discovered with reasonable diligence. For claims involving defective drugs, the "discovery rule" may apply, meaning the clock starts when the plaintiff knew or should have known that the injury was caused by the drug. Given that gastroparesis symptoms may develop gradually and be initially attributed to other causes, the timeline between exposure and documented harm is crucial. Patients should seek legal counsel promptly to assess their specific circumstances, as delays could bar recovery. The timeline between Ozempic exposure and documented harm varies. Clinical trials show that gastrointestinal symptoms often appear during the first weeks of treatment, particularly during dose escalation. However, gastroparesis may develop after months or years of use, and symptoms can persist after discontinuation. Patients should document the start date of Ozempic use, the onset of symptoms, and any medical diagnoses of gastroparesis. This documentation is essential for establishing the causal link and meeting the statute of limitations.
